Why "Fine but Boring" Happens

Most underwhelming home cooking isn't ruined — it's underseasoned, unbalanced, or under-browned. The recipe gave you the ingredients and the steps, but it couldn't taste the food in your kitchen: your tomatoes, your stock, your stove that runs a little cool. Recipes are a starting point, not a guarantee.

The fix is to stop thinking of a finished dish as locked in and start thinking of it as adjustable. Almost every "something's missing" moment is one of four questions: Does it need salt? Does it need richness? Does it need brightness? Did it get enough heat? Once you can ask those questions in order, you can rescue dinner in about thirty seconds. Here's what each lever actually does.

Salt: The Flavor Amplifier

Salt is the single most powerful tool you have, and most home cooks use too little of it. Its job isn't to make food taste salty — it's to make food taste more like itself.

The science is genuinely interesting. Salt doesn't just add its own taste; it actively suppresses bitterness, which clears the way for the flavors you actually want. In one well-known experiment summarized in a U.S. National Academies report on sodium's role in food, researchers added sodium to a mixture of sugar and a bitter compound. The sodium muted the bitterness, and the sweetness that had been hidden behind it suddenly came forward — even though no sugar was added. Salt also lowers the water activity in food, which helps aromatic compounds evaporate so more of them reach your nose. Since most of what we call "flavor" is actually smell, that's a big deal.

The trick professionals use is seasoning in layers. Instead of dumping all your salt on at the end, add a little at each stage: salt the onions as they sweat, salt the meat before it sears, salt the pasta water until it tastes like the sea. Salt added early penetrates and seasons from within; salt added at the end sits on the surface and hits your tongue as a sharp, salty crunch. You want both, but the early seasoning is what builds depth.

A quick word on health, because it matters here. Americans do eat too much sodium — on average more than 3,300 mg a day against a recommended limit of 2,300 mg, according to the CDC. But here's the part that should change how you feel about your salt shaker: the overwhelming majority of that sodium doesn't come from home cooking. It comes from packaged, processed, and restaurant foods — things like deli meats, bread, pizza, soups, and savory snacks, where the salt is already baked in before you ever touch it. When you cook fresh food from scratch and season it yourself, you control the dose. Seasoning a pan of home-roasted vegetables properly is not the problem; the frozen lasagna is.

Fat: The Flavor Carrier

If salt amplifies flavor, fat delivers it. Many of the most important aroma molecules in food are fat-soluble — they dissolve in oil and butter, not in water. According to a National Academies review on how we perceive fat, one of the first things that happens when we eat is the olfactory perception of fat-soluble volatile flavor molecules. In plain terms: fat carries scent, and scent is flavor.

This is why sauteing garlic in olive oil smells so much better than boiling it in water. The fat pulls the flavor compounds out of the aromatics and spreads them through the whole dish. It's also why a drizzle of good olive oil over finished soup, a pat of butter swirled into a pan sauce, or a handful of toasted nuts can transform something flat into something that feels complete.

Fat does a second job too: texture. That same review notes that fat creates viscosity and lubricity — the thickness and silkiness we read as "richness" and "creaminess." A vinaigrette clings to leaves because of oil. A sauce feels luxurious because fat coats your tongue. If a dish tastes thin or hollow even after you've salted it, it often just needs a little fat to give the flavors something to ride on and a body that feels satisfying.

Acid: The Most Overlooked Lever

Here's the one almost nobody reaches for, and it's the secret weapon. When a dish tastes heavy, dull, or vaguely "missing something" — and salt didn't fix it — the answer is very often acid.

Acid is brightness. A squeeze of lemon, a splash of vinegar, a spoonful of yogurt, a scatter of pickled onions — these wake a dish up. The mechanism overlaps with salt in a satisfying way: as America's Test Kitchen explains in their guide to cooking with acid, "like salt, acid competes with bitter flavor compounds in foods, reducing our perception of them and brightening other flavors." Just a dash of vinegar stirred into a pot of soup at the end, they note, brings the whole thing into sharper focus.

Acid also cuts richness. A fatty, creamy, or heavy dish can fatigue your palate — every bite tastes the same, and you stop wanting more. Acid resets your tongue between bites. It's why fish comes with lemon, why a rich stew benefits from a spoonful of vinegar, why coleslaw cuts through barbecue, and why a bright salad makes a heavy main feel balanced instead of leaden.

The key is timing: add acid at the very end, and add it gradually. Too much too early and it cooks off or turns the dish sour; a little at the finish brightens everything without announcing itself. Taste, add a small squeeze, taste again. You're not trying to make it taste tangy — you're trying to make it taste alive.

Heat: How Cooking Transforms Taste

The first three levers are about what you add. Heat is about what you do — and it changes both the flavor and the texture of food more dramatically than anything else.

The star of the show is the Maillard reaction: the browning that happens when amino acids and reducing sugars meet enough heat. It's not just a color change. As a 2025 scientific review of the reaction describes, it generates a whole orchestra of new flavor compounds — nutty, roasted pyrazines; caramel-like furans; meaty, savory molecules — none of which existed in the raw ingredients. This is the difference between gray boiled chicken and golden roast chicken, between steamed onions and deep brown caramelized ones, between pale bread and crusty toast. Same food, transformed by heat into something far more complex.

The practical lessons follow directly from the science. First, browning needs a dry, hot surface — that review notes the reaction is fastest at low moisture, which is why crowding a pan with wet vegetables steams them gray instead of browning them. Pat things dry, give them space, and don't move them too soon. Second, high heat and gentle heat do different jobs: a screaming-hot pan builds a brown crust, while low and slow heat melts collagen in tough cuts and turns them tender. Choosing the right level of heat for the result you want is half of good cooking.

So when a dish tastes weak despite good seasoning, ask whether it ever got real color. Often the fix next time is simply more heat, more patience, and a less crowded pan.

Putting It Together: How to Rescue a Bland Dish

Here's the part that turns all this into intuition. The next time something tastes "off" or boring, taste a spoonful and run through the four levers in order:

  • Is it flat or lifeless? Add salt first, a pinch at a time. Re-taste. This fixes more problems than anything else, and you have to rule it out before you can judge the rest.
  • Does it taste thin, harsh, or hollow? Add fat — a knob of butter, a drizzle of oil, a spoon of cream or yogurt — to round it out and carry the flavors.
  • Is it heavy, dull, or "missing something" even after salt? Add acid. A few drops of lemon or vinegar at the end is the single most common rescue, and the one people forget.
  • Does it taste pale and one-dimensional? That's usually a heat problem you can only fix next time — brown your ingredients harder, in a hotter, less crowded pan, for more depth.

Adjust one lever at a time and taste after each change. That feedback loop — taste, adjust, taste again — is the whole skill. It's how cooks stop needing a recipe to tell them what to do and start knowing.
